- Abstract: Sr2 SiO4 :0.01Eu 2+ (S2 S:Eu 2+ ) nanopowders were prepared by a hybrid process, and the effects of different silicon sources (tetraethyl orthosilicate and colloidal SiO2 ) and flux on the structure and luminescence were investigated. The phase ratio of β- to α′-S2 S (Rβ/α′ ), the phase purity, and the particle morphology were strongly affected by the silicon sources and the flux. The synthesized powders mainly consisted of needle-shaped particles whose size depended on the preparation conditions. The photoluminescence (PL) spectra exhibited two emission bands at around 485 and 535 nm, which dominantly originated from the Eu(I) and Eu(II) sites, respectively. The addition of flux dramatically enhanced the PL intensities of the S2 S:Eu 2+ powders by about 340–400% with the exception of the powder synthesized using colloidal SiO2 with a concentration of 1.1 M. The PL intensity was closely correlated with Rβ/α′, which significantly increased when flux was used.
